The headquarters of UNESCO, the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ization, is in Paris, France. Established in 1945, UNESCO promotes global cooperation in education, science, culture, and communication. Its Paris location reflects the city’s role as a cultural and diplomatic hub. The headquarters facilitates initiatives like World Heritage preservation and literacy programs.
